 Position Purpose:

We are seeking four (4) Journeyman Lineperson/Apprentice to work within the Operations department. These positions will report to the Manager, Operations and hours of work will be as per the Collective Agreement. This position will be assigned to various crews through the orientation/apprenticeship period and, with training, will be expected to work on and operate high voltage power distribution equipment (up to 44kV).

Responsibilities:

  • Demonstrated mechanical aptitude and solid understanding of basic electric circuit theory.
  • Demonstrated company values, in particular respect in the workplace, ethics and working safely.

Skills & Qualifications:

  • Minimum Grade 12 education
  • Journeyman Powerline Technician certificate - MEARIE or equivalent
  • Completed Level 2 Powerline Technician Apprentice training – Mearie or equivalent
  • Valid driver’s licence. Applicant must also be prepared to obtain Class ‘AZ’ licence within one year and maintain it
  • Powerline Technician diploma, Electrical Technician/Technologist certificate or practical electrical experience would be a definite asset.
  • Ability to work with confidence in both aloft and within confined spaces.
  • High regard for personal and public safety in a team setting.
  • Ability to perform essential duties of the position including regular standby duties and the response to emergency call-outs within thirty minutes.
